Lumina, as a woman heart cloud

Every color in her invites you to fly.
"Come," her jeweled blue eyes shine, "the world is not always so kind. You look tired and weary from the burdens of your toil. Come with me! Come fly to the clouds!"

Suddenly you find yourself with a beautiful woman, the epidemy of Woman, holding your hand and leading you to her cloud castle. She is laughing and splashing through the fluff and wonder of clouds.

You find yourself leaping too. You can't help it! It's so light up here! So pure! Nothing is real, and that's just the kind of escape you were looking for!

Then you open your eyes. She is there, searching for you. Not your body or your mask. YOU. "There you are," she says, and she puts her hand on your heart. "Shhh... it's going to be alright." You realize that you are crying. It's time to go back to reality. "Your heart is breaking, you're so sad," she says rocking you. "Your heart is breaking, you're so sad," she repeats over and over.

A woman heart cloud doesn't let you live in the clouds as an escape. She allows you to go there for brief moments of rejuvination. All you really need is your heart to be noticed, and comforted by a passing cloud.
